Assistant/Associate ProfessorPosition Summary:

The Graduate Clinical Coordinator is a faculty member appointed at the discretion of the Dean to provide leadership and oversight of the clinical placements in the Graduate Nursing Programs.Detailed Position Information:Administrative:

Work with the Graduate Program and Concentration Coordinators and the Associate Dean of Graduate Programs (ADGP) to ensure clinical student placements that comply with the most recent national standards and competencies (e.g., AACN Essentials).Coordinate with UA Legal and the Graduate Clinical Placement Office to ensure clinical contracts with community partners.Ensure Graduate students achieve satisfactory performance in the clinical setting in collaboration with each Program or Concentration Coordinator.Collaborate with the Program and Concentration Coordinators, graduate faculty, and graduate program staff to ensure optimal student experiences.Plan and participate in student orientation and simulation activities.Work with the Graduate Program and Concentration Coordinators and the ADGP to evaluate program outcomes.Work with faculty and students to resolve any concerns or issues.Available to oversee the clinical contracts and placements during 12 months of the year.Other duties as assigned.

Teaching:

Participate primarily in teaching within the MEPN program.Participate in teaching in the Graduate programs as assigned.Serve as a Course Leader for MEPN courses and other graduate courses as assigned.

Research/Scholarship:

Participate in research/scholarly activities in accordance with faculty role/rank expectations and workload guidelines.Service:

Serve as a resource person for faculty and students in the Graduate programs and participate in service activities in accordance with faculty role expectations and annual contract.Minimum Qualifications:Doctoral degree.Experience with prelicensure and graduate student supervision.Current or eligible for multi-state licensure as a registered nurse in Alabama.Successful teaching experience.Instructions and Required Materials for Application:
